Definition of TDD - Reverso English Dictionary
Acronym
1.
acr: test-driven developmentTECH. way to write tests before codingTECH.
- We use TDD to improve our code quality.
2.
acr: telecommunications device for the deafTECH. machine that helps deaf people communicateTECH.
- She used a TDD to call her friend.
